Beating the Miscibility Barrier between Iron Group Elements and Magnesium by High-Pressure Alloying

Natalia Dubrovinskaia、Leonid Dubrovinsky、I. Kantor 等 11 位作者2005-12-08Physical Review Letters

Iron and magnesium are almost immiscible at ambient pressure. The low solubility of Mg in Fe is due to a very large size mismatch between the alloy components. However, the compressibility of Mg is much higher than that of Fe, and therefore the difference in atomic sizes between elements decreases dramatically with pr…

Interplay between Barrier Width and Height in Electron Tunneling: Photoinduced Electron Transfer in Porphyrin-Based Donor−Bridge−Acceptor Systems

Karin Pettersson、Joanna Wiberg、Thomas Ljungdahl 等 5 位作者2005-12-08The Journal of Physical Chemistry A

The rate of electron tunneling in molecular donor-bridge-acceptor (D-B-A) systems is determined both by the tunneling barrier width and height, that is, both by the distance between the donor and acceptor as well as by the energy gap between the donor and bridge moieties. These factors are therefore important to contr…
